10. nuated c OFF Set TALKOVER switch to OFF all the outputs including DJ MIC are playing at the same level output the background music will not be attenu ated Set DJ MIC LEVEL to 0 when not using the DJ s microphone B AUX MIC When using AUX MIC set AUX switch to MIC the output signal will be switched to the voice that come through AUX MIC When not using AUX MIC microphone set AUX switch to LINE the output return to the original LINE signal source which can be connected to an another mono line device Set AUX LEVEL to 0 when not using the AUX MIC OPERATION C PAN Control DJ MIC and AUX MIC You can assign either DJ MIC or AUX MIC that to be played at or between left and right channel output by rotating the PAN control of DJ MIC and AUX channel 5 USING THE ROTARY TONE CONTROLS HIGH MID AND LOW By using the indivdual HIGH MID and LOW tone controls of all input chan nels DJ MIC AUX CH 1 CH 2 CH 3 and CH 4 you can tailor the sound processed through the mixer to compensate for acoustic surroundings and suit your personal preference Each of HGIH MID and LOW control varies by 10 of frequency range rotating the control to MAX to boost the selected channel s frequency rotat ing the control to MIN to reduce If you set the control to the center position the frequency range is unaltered 6 USING THE ROTARY GAIN CONTROL The volume of each sound source are always have varying level and by rotating
11. the individual GAIN control of all input channels DJ MIC AUX CH 1 CH 2 CH 3 and CH 4 you can adjust the proper input level on each chan nel 7 USING MONO STEREO When you set MONO STEREO to MONO the mixer keeps the left and right stereo channels separated then sends the signals to the OUTPUT L and R jacks The combined output signals can be used by a monaural amplifier such as a PA amplifier When you set MONO STEREO to STEREO the mixer keeps the left and right stereo channels separated then sends the signals to the OUTPUT L and R jacks The stereo output signals can be used by a stereo amplifier or tape deck 10 OPERATION 8 USING THE CROSSFAER When two channels are playing at the same time slide CROSSFADER to A lt A To fade in the input source selected by ASSIGN A fade out the input source selected by ASSIGN B B B gt To fade in the input source selected by ASSIGN B and fade out the input source selected by ASSIGN A C The center To mix the input source selected by ASSIGN A and ASSIGN B equally 9 USING THE ECHO A The echo mode is applied to the sound after all the inputs are mixed B Set the ECHO ON OFF to ON to turn on the echo mode and activate the DELAY and REPEAT functions C The DELAY control lets you include a measured time delay to simulate an echo Set DELAY towards 10 for a maximum time delay and towards O for a minimum time delay D The REPEAT control lets you control the length
